Clinical Meeting 12 June 2026 on Shoulder Injuries Draws Excellent Participation

The Vidarbha Orthopedic Society (VOS) successfully conducted its third Clinical Meeting of the academic year on 12 June 2026 at Hotel Tuli Imperial, Nagpur, with the theme focusing on Shoulder Injuries. The meeting witnessed an enthusiastic participation of more than 90 orthopedic surgeons from across the region.

The scientific program featured distinguished faculty members who delivered insightful lectures on contemporary shoulder trauma management. Dr. Pradeep Nemade presented an excellent talk on scapular fractures, covering operative indications, surgical approaches, and implant options. Dr. Mukesh Ladda discussed the role of reverse shoulder arthroplasty in four-part proximal humerus fractures, highlighting patient selection, indications, and key technical considerations. Adding a broader perspective on physician well-being, Dr. Rishikesh Umalkar, Cardiologist, delivered an engaging session on “Dying Young – Causes and Prevention”, emphasizing cardiovascular risk awareness and preventive strategies.

An interactive case discussion session formed the highlight of the evening, with challenging cases presented by Dr. Alok Umre, Dr. Ankush Mohobe, Dr. Saurabh Saha, Dr. Sumedh Choudhury, and Dr. Abhinav Konher. The lively discussions and active audience participation made the meeting highly educational and clinically relevant, reinforcing VOS’s commitment to delivering high-quality academic programs for orthopedic surgeons.
